I just got my Tazer Mini Lite delivered yesterday. I checked to make sure it had the latest firmware installed and I plan to install it tomorrow. I’m familiar with the SGW plugs and how to access them as I installed a SmartStopStart a while back (which I intend to keep using). I bought the Tazer just to change my tire size and TPMS settings and then I’ll take it off. I’ve read the directions a few times and I find them confusing and disjointed, like they aren’t in order. Will it all make sense when I get it plugged in or am I going to get frustrated trying to follow their instructions step by step? Has anyone written up some easier to understand instructions? Do I marry it to my Jeep first or last? Do I have to enter my VIN or does it automatically read it during the wedding? How do I get to the audio display on my instrument panel? Hopefully it will all fall into place and be obvious once I start, but right now I’m wondering if Im going to screw something up. :swear: :angry:

Thanks, that answered most of my questions except one. I didn’t have the Audio as one of my displays. So, I just went and scrolled through and set it to show up. However, the only way it displays the antenna is when the radio is actually on and it shows the frequency of the station below the antenna. If I turn the radio off, the antenna is replaced with two music bars and it says “music off”at the top instead of “audio”. Does that mean that the radio has to be on to have the Tazer do the programming?
